Signals Possible reason Solutions
The red LED is steady
on during start up
The STOP pushbutton is
pressed or damaged.
Unlock the STOP pushbutton.
Press the
"Enabling&Stop"
pushbutton halfway (ON -
rst step, see paragraph
8.6).
Press the "Enabling&Stop" pushbutton
halfway (ON - rst step, see paragraph
8.6).
The red LED blinks
twice per second during
start up.
At least one of the
commands that were
checked at start-up is
enabled or damaged (see
Technical Data Sheet).
Move the actuators related to the
commands monitored during the start up
to the rest position.
The red LED blinks
three times per second
during start up.
The battery is at. Replace the battery with a charged one.
The red LED is steady
on for two seconds
during start up.
The Transmitting Unit
does not work correctly.
Contact the support service of the
Machine Manufacturer.
The green and red LEDs
are steady on during
start up.
A wrong "Key ID 0-1" or
"ID internal tx memory"
has been inserted in the
Transmitting Unit.
Use the correct "Key ID 0-1" or "ID
internal tx memory".
You are using a "BACK-
UP UNIT" with the "Key
ID 0-1" or "ID internal
tx memory" of the
Transmitting Unit that has
been replaced.
Store the address in the "BACK-UP
UNIT" (see paragraph 8.17).
The green and red LEDs
blink three times per
second during start up.
The "Key ID 0-1" or the
"ID internal tx memory" is
damaged.
Contact the support service of the
Machine Manufacturer.
